Participating on one (or more) of NCTA's councils gives our members the opportunity to work together to develop solutions to challenges and improvements to processes through action-oriented committees. Active participation helps members build the North Carolina technology community and their businesses at the same time. Keep reading for details on each council.
Assembles members interested in state legislative or federal issues as they pertain to their company or the economic landscape in North Carolina. Members serving on the Government Affairs Council provide thought leadership around NCTA's annual Legislative Agenda, which incorporates an enterprise approach on issues that include tax and regulatory, education and connectivity, as well as jobs and economic development. The committee also plans special events with public sector leaders and helps identify speakers for NCTA's National Leaders Symposium in Washington, D.C.

Provides thought leadership, advocacy and action for building world class, well-educated students and workers to make North Carolina a thriving hub for globally competitive companies. Our strategy includes ADVOCACY, ACTION, and COMMUNICATION.
Launched in 2009, the Green Technologies Council supports North Carolina as we become a national leader in the creation of green companies and a green workforce. We engage our member companies to develop a strategy around corporate sustainability and source reduction. Each Council meeting will promote green best practices and advocate for policies that support incentives, funding and support for green technology companies.
